No traffic touring cycling routes around Louny navigate a diverse landscape in the Czech Republic, characterized by the meandering Ohře River and extensive hop fields. The region features rolling hills that provide varied terrain, from moderate rides to more challenging excursions. This area is known for its unique agricultural scenery and historical sites, offering a blend of natural beauty and cultural exploration for touring cyclists.

The Louny district is known as the driest region in the Czech Republic, generally offering warmer and drier periods from spring to autumn. This makes these seasons ideal for no-traffic touring cycling, providing pleasant weather for exploring the routes.
Many routes pass by or are close to significant historical sites. For example, you can explore the historic town of Žatec, known for its hop-growing heritage. Highlights include the Deanery Church of the Assumption of the Virgin Mary, the Holy Trinity Column, and the Žatec Town Hall. The Žatec Synagogue is also a notable stop.
Yes, the region offers diverse natural beauty. You'll often cycle alongside the meandering Ohře River, which is a central natural feature. The area is also famous for its extensive hop fields, especially around Žatec, providing a unique agricultural landscape. The routes also traverse rolling hills, offering varied terrain and scenic views.

The terrain varies from flat valleys along the Ohře River to rolling hills, offering a mix of experiences. While some sections, particularly along the Ohře Cycle Path, may feature smooth asphalt, others might consist of reinforced field or forest roads. Cyclists should be prepared for varied surfaces, though efforts are made to keep them traffic-free.
While many routes are designed for day trips, some can be combined or are long enough to offer a significant touring experience. The Ohře Cycle Path, which passes through the region, is part of EuroVelo 4 and offers extensive scenic rides, though some sections may not be entirely traffic-free.
